The Physics of the Plinko Board: A Dance with Probability

The seemingly random nature of a plinko board's outcome is, in reality, governed by the principles of physics and probability. Each peg represents a potential divergence point, a decision moment for the disc. While it might appear completely arbitrary which way the disc will bounce, the angle of impact and the physical properties of the peg and disc dictate the resulting trajectory. Analyzing these factors, however, is immensely complex, even with advanced computational methods. A slight variation in the initial drop or even air currents can significantly alter the final outcome. This inherent sensitivity to initial conditions contributes to the game's unpredictable charm.

Understanding Distribution and Expected Value

Statistically, the plinko board demonstrates a normal distribution, also known as a bell curve. This means that the majority of discs will land around the center of the board, with fewer landing towards the extreme ends. The highest prize values are frequently placed at the extremes, making them more difficult – and therefore more rewarding – to achieve. The ‘expected value’ of a plinko game is a calculation of the average payout a player can anticipate over many plays, considering both the prize amounts and their respective probabilities. Understanding this concept allows players to assess the game's fairness and potential profitability, though it doesn't diminish the role of chance in any single instance. The Evolution of Plinko: From Game Show Staple to Digital Adaptation

The game of plinko rose to prominence as a key feature on the iconic American game show, “The Price Is Right.” Introduced in 1972, it quickly became a fan-favorite segment, symbolizing the show’s emphasis on chance and the thrill of winning. Contestants were given the opportunity to drop a disc down the plinko board, aiming for the coveted $10,000 prize located at the very bottom. The visual spectacle of the cascading disc and the accompanying sound effects created an electric atmosphere, solidifying plinko’s place in television history. The Role of Near Misses and Cognitive Biases

The psychological impact of plinko is further amplified by the phenomenon of ‘near misses’. When the disc lands close to a high-value prize, it triggers a similar neural response to actually winning, creating a sense of excitement and encouraging continued play. This effect is linked to cognitive biases, such as the ‘gambler’s fallacy’ – the mistaken belief that past events influence future outcomes in a game of chance. These biases can lead players to overestimate their chances of winning and persist in playing, even when the odds are stacked against them. Beyond Entertainment; Plinko as a Tool for Demonstrating Probability

Aside from being a thrilling pastime, plinko serves as an excellent pedagogical tool. It’s a remarkably tangible way to illustrate the concepts of probability, statistics, and random distributions. Educators can utilize a physical plinko board or a digital simulation to help students visualize these abstract concepts in action. By observing the game's outcomes, students can gain a more intuitive understanding of how probabilities work and how they relate to real-world phenomena. The visual and interactive nature of plinko makes it a more engaging and memorable learning experience than traditional textbook explanations. It showcases how seemingly random occurrences can adhere to predictable patterns when observed over a large enough sample size, fostering a deeper appreciation for the role that mathematical principles play in our everyday lives.
